Hello,
What is smartness in computing or parallel computing ?
I think being smart at computing or parallel computing is
also what we call smartness , but what is it ?
I think you have to analyze my below SemaMonitor and SemaCondvar
to notice that it is also smartness, because what i am
doing in my below software project is like playing "smartly" at the game of chess to be able to be successful, so if you are noticing in my below software project that i am constructing like a "protocol" that is efficient,
this protocol is based on a language constituted of efficient commands, it
is also like a sophisticated automaton that is constructed with smartness,
and this sophisticated automaton permits an efficient protocol that is based on an efficient language that must be able to allow us to "express" "efficiently"(with smartness) what we want, this is what i am doing in my software project below, and the inner of the sophisticated automaton must be efficient (notice also that i am garbage collecting efficiently inside the wait() method), and notice how i am thinking it smartly, i am like finding the different ways of the game of chess and after that "organizing" and "managing" so that to be successful, and it is what we call smartness.
Look at the source code of my following new SemaCondvar and SemaMonitor version 2.2 to notice it:
My SemaCondvar and SemaMonitor version 2.2 are here..
Now i think they are working perfectly, and notice that i have
changed a little bit there interface.
Please read the readme file to know how to use them.
You can download them from:
https://sites.google.com/site/scalable68/semacondvar-semamonitor
And the lightweight version is here:
https://sites.google.com/site/scalable68/light-weight-semacondvar-semamonitor
Thank you,
Amine Moulay Ramdane.